: A water tank has an inlet pipe and a drain pipe. A full tank can be emptied in 30 minutes if the drain is opened and an empty tank can be filled in 45 minutes with the inlet pipe opened. If both pipes are accidentally opened when the tank is full, then how long will it take to empty the tank? This question is from textbook Elementary and intermediate algebra

1 / (1/30 - 1/45) = 90 minutes
Let me explain,
If the full tank can be emptied in 30 minutes then 1/30 of the tank can be emptied in a minute.
If the empty tank can be filled in 45 minutes then 1/45 of the tank can be filled in a minute.
When the two pipes are open together then 1/30 - 1/45 = 1/90 of the tank is emtied in a minute.
Therefore it takes 90 minutes for the full tank to be emptied when the two pipes are open at the same time.
